Aquí hay un desglose:
* Qué hace: Las instrucciones le dicen a la computadora qué hacer con los datos. Esto puede incluir cosas como:
* Datos en movimiento: Copiar datos de una ubicación a otra.
* realizando aritmética: Agregando, restando, multiplicando, dividiendo números.
* Comparación de datos: Verificar si dos datos son iguales o no.
* Flujo de programa de control: Decidir qué instrucción ejecutar a continuación en función de ciertas condiciones.
* Entrada/salida: Leer datos de un dispositivo como un teclado o escribir datos en una pantalla.
* Cómo está representado: Las instrucciones se representan en un formato binario , que es una secuencia de 0 y 1 que la computadora puede entender directamente. Este código binario a menudo se agrupa en Opcodes (Códigos de operación) y operandos .
* Opcode: Especifica la acción que se realizará (por ejemplo, "agregar", "mover", "comparar").
* operando: Especifica la ubicación de datos o memoria que se utilizará en la operación.
* Ejemplo: Supongamos que tiene una instrucción como "Agregue 5 al valor en la ubicación de la memoria 1000". Esto podría representarse en binario como:
* `0001 1000 0000 0101`
* Donde `0001` representa el código de operación" Agregar "y` 1000 0000 0101` representa el operando (ubicación de memoria 1000 y el valor 5).
* Cómo funciona: La unidad de procesamiento central de la computadora (CPU) obtiene instrucciones de la memoria, las decodifica y luego las ejecuta. Este proceso ocurre extremadamente rápido, y se pueden ejecutar millones de instrucciones cada segundo.
En resumen: Las instrucciones informáticas son los bloques de construcción fundamentales de cualquier programa de computadora. Proporcionan las instrucciones que la computadora sigue para realizar las tareas y lograr los resultados deseados.